A brief history of media law the development of the philosophy of free speech in 1644 john milton, a puritan and one of englands greatest poets, wrote in a pamphlet entitled areopagitica, that freedom of speech and access to both truth and falsehood was crucial for believers to prove their goodness and earn admission to heaven. Media law is a legal field that relates to legal regulation of the telecommunications industry, information technology, broadcasting, advertising, the entertainment industry, censorship, and internet and online services among others as the popularity of various media have proliferated, the field of media law has become more important.
